China, Iran underline need for respecting IRI territorial integrity

 

Tehran, IRNA – Deputy Prime Minister of China Hu Chunhua and Iranian Vice President Mohammad Mokhber have emphasized the importance of respecting the territorial integrity of the Islamic Republic of Iran.

In the Tuesday meeting to pursue the Iran-China 25-year cooperation program, the two sides underlined the need for expediting the implementation of the agreements reached between Beijing and Tehran in this respect as well as the necessity of paying heed to the territorial integrity of the Islamic country as an important and unchallengeable principle.

The Iranian vice president underscored that the issue of respecting the territorial integrity of the Islamic Republic is of significant importance in the eyes of the Iranian people and officials.

The first vice president pointed to the historical and ancient ties between the two countries, saying that the Beijing-Tehran relationship is of great importance in the eyes of leaders of both sides and that President Ebrahim Raisi pursues the interactions between the two states seriously.

Mokhber also appreciated Chinese officials’ support for the accession of Iran to international entities such as the Shanghai Cooperation Organization (SCO) and the BRICS.

China and Iran adopt a unified stance in the face of unilateralism in the world, he said, adding that there are good and constructive negotiations between the two countries.

As to the opening of China’s consulate office in Bandar Abbas in southern Iran, he noted that Qeshm, Chabahar and Arvand special economic zones can turn into important hubs for expansion of economic and trade cooperation between Chinese and Iranian businesses.

He further expressed hope that the national currencies of China and Iran would be used in trade exchanges in the future.

Chinese vice premier, for his part, said that Beijing’s determination to expand comprehensive strategic ties with Iran will never alter, and that China supports national dignity and territorial integrity of Iran as well as fight against foreign intervention in the Islamic country.

He also urged for the expansion of coordination and collaboration in terms of fighting terrorism.

Pointing to the Iran-China 25-year cooperation program, he evaluated achievements in this regard as positive and important, which show joint efforts by Beijing and Tehran to expand cooperation.

Chinese and Iranian delegations agreed upon 16 axes of the cooperation program regarding economic ties.
